Used Bread Store

What is Used Bread Store?


1.

Notional name for bakery outlet stores (such as what are run by Weber and Orowheat) that sell products at discount rates.

Origin is obscure, but probably comes by analogy that something that's previously used is a lot cheaper than something that's new.

Usage is considered silly.

We picked up food at the used bread store for half the price we would've paid at the grocery store!
